Late night talk shows have seen their fair share of memorable and cringe-worthy moments with guests over the years. Madonna’s flirtatious encounter with Johnny Carson, Raquel Welch’s stunning appearance on Dick Cavett’s show, and Janis Joplin’s final interview before her tragic passing are just a few examples.

Adrienne Barbeau’s unique Christmas gifts discussion on The Tonight Show, Donna Summer’s confrontation with Johnny over sexist remarks, and Joan Rivers’ envy of Elvira’s Halloween attire all added to the colorful history of late night TV.

Stars like Ann-Margret and Whitney Houston used their appearances to assert themselves beyond their stereotypes, while Dolly Parton gracefully navigated Johnny Carson’s uncomfortable comments. Sonny and Cher’s chemistry delighted audiences, while Cher’s solo efforts showcased her individuality.

Judy Garland reminisced about her early days, Dionne Warwick displayed her acting chops, and Joan Crawford’s complicated persona was on full display. Elvis Presley’s return to TV after military service and Bette Midler’s emotional tribute to Johnny Carson rounded out the highlights of late night TV history.
